Trump Presidency Sparks Media Deregulation Hopes
Media executives anticipate increased mergers and reduced regulations under Donald Trump's administration, reshaping the broadcast landscape.
- Media companies like Nexstar and Warner Bros. Discovery expect deregulation to enable more mergers and acquisitions.
- Nexstar CEO Perry Sook emphasizes the need to lift ownership caps to compete with tech giants.
- Trump's administration may appoint FCC leaders favoring reduced media regulations, potentially reviving past policies.
- Broadcasters aim to counter tech companies' dominance by expanding their reach and influence.
